Class Utils
java.lang.Object
org.apache.pulsar.common.functions.Utils
Helper class to work with configuration.
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ic booleanhasPackageTypePrefix(String destPkgUrl) static voidinferMissingArguments(org.apache.pulsar.common.io.SinkConfig sinkConfig) static voidinferMissingArguments(org.apache.pulsar.common.io.SourceConfig sourceConfig) static voidinferMissingFunctionName(org.apache.pulsar.common.functions.FunctionConfig functionConfig) static voidinferMissingNamespace(org.apache.pulsar.common.functions.FunctionConfig functionConfig) static voidinferMissingTenant(org.apache.pulsar.common.functions.FunctionConfig functionConfig) static booleanisFunctionPackageUrlSupported(String functionPkgUrl)
-
Field Details
-
HTTP
- See Also:
-
FILE
- See Also:
-
BUILTIN
- See Also:
-
-
Constructor Details
-
Utils
public Utils()
-
-
Method Details
-
isFunctionPackageUrlSupported
-
hasPackageTypePrefix
-
inferMissingFunctionName
public static void inferMissingFunctionName(org.apache.pulsar.common.functions.FunctionConfig functionConfig) -
inferMissingTenant
public static void inferMissingTenant(org.apache.pulsar.common.functions.FunctionConfig functionConfig) -
inferMissingNamespace
public static void inferMissingNamespace(org.apache.pulsar.common.functions.FunctionConfig functionConfig) -
inferMissingArguments
public static void inferMissingArguments(org.apache.pulsar.common.io.SourceConfig sourceConfig) -
inferMissingArguments
public static void inferMissingArguments(org.apache.pulsar.common.io.SinkConfig sinkConfig)
-